WOMADELAIDE 2005 trial
WOMADelaide is an annual three-day, ticketed outdoor festival of music, arts and dance. The 2005 festival attracted over 65,000 people and comprised more than 300 artists from over 22 countries. This report assesses the effectiveness of zero waste initiatives implemented at the 2005 event.

Management of Biodegradable Event Waste in Australia
This desktop study reviews past Australian Zero Waste Events and analyses biodegradable event waste and treatment methods.

Event Waste Audits
This report analyses the results of physical audits of the biodegradable waste collected at four Zero Waste Events in South Australia in 2005: King William Road Street Party, WOMADelaide, The Parade Food, Wine & Music Festival and St Peters Fair.

Assessment of Biodegradable Catering Products
One way of increasing the volume of event waste diverted from landfill is to use disposable biodegradable catering products that can be processed at a commercial composting facility. This report assesses the ‘compostability’ of a range of biodegradable catering products available in Australia. See the cool photos at the end of the report which show how packaging degrades!

Event Waste Composting Trials
The report assesses the suitability of composting as a method for processing biodegradable event waste. Two separate composting trials were conducted. The first trial was designed to test the suitability of static pile composting as a pre-treatment process for managing biodegradable event waste. The second trial was designed to test the suitability of combining static pile composting with conventional open windrow composting to treat biodegradable event waste.
